The HF 24T is a heavy duty fully mobile conveyor designed to work at production rates up to 3,000tph in a mine or port. It has a large 24m³ (32yds³) hopper capacity to suit all types of applications and production rates with optional boom extensions for various discharge heights. Its hopper is designed to offer integral strength and stability in working position as standard and has an engine protection shutdown system. With a maximum lump feed size of up to 150mm (5”), the HF 24T has the ability to be fed easily by a CAT 992/994 or similar
A Terex Finlay C1550 Cone Crusher came in with a failure which might have resulted in scrapping the unit. However, OPS rebuilt the chamber for approximately 19% of the cost of replacement.

A client's mineral processing circuit needed an upgrade in order to re-crush and screen existing stockpiles of already crushed Basalt. Their current equipment was not able to screen out all the required sizes.
The client was looking to increase production volumes and stockpile capacity but was limited by the existing stacker to around 250-275TPH.
